Please forgive me if this has already been answered, but I am wanting to do some digital scrapbooking. Where do I get started? What programs do I use and can I send the pages to a photo lab and print them for an album? TIA

Welcome Awdrey.... I have not been doing this for too long, so I'm sure others will have some thoughts for you... There are a variety of programs to choose from including various Photoshop programs, etc. I use Story Book Creator Plus from Creative Memories.... Some people refer to it as "Digital Scrapbooking for Dummies," :) but I love it -- and so far it has met all of my needs. Some people print their pages at home (e.g. in 8X8 size). I have some of my pages printed in 12x12 size from an online photolab and insert them into my kids' traditional albums -- this is called "hybrid" scrapbooking I think -- where you use a combo of both traditional and digital in your albums. I have also made digital Storybooks (can be done through Shutterfly, Creative Memories, etc.) -- which are bound books with your pages... these are especially great for gifts and "theme albums," etc. There are lots of options, and digi scrapping is totally addictive. Once you get going and learn how to navigate your software, it's not difficult. Hope this helps....
